OK, let's plan on a LCT sail-away party just after muster drill. Sunset Bar, deck 9 aft, just outside Windows Cafe (the buffet). Hoping the weather will permit an outdoor event! If not we'll regroup! I think the CC meet & mingle will be the next day, so we can meet the others then. CC is very important to Azamara, so the "party" is generally much nicer and better attended by staff than on other lines.

Yes, dress is country club casual with many people dressing a little less on the casual side. Women do wear cocktail attire, men do wear coat and tie, not every night, but it's certainly in the mix. No suit necessary. Mark will bring his navy blazer, but no suit, and wear a tie a few nights. No one will be out of place dress-wise. Daytime is very casual.

We've never been to one of the Captain's welcome or farewell parties. So far they have been after dinner around 9:30ish and we have always still been in the middle of dinner!
